Canada Raw Material Price Index rises 3.5% in September
Raw Material Price Index in Canada rose 3.5% in September, exceeding the 2.3% rise expected by markets. In August, Canada Raw Material Price Index had increased 3%.
What is the Canada Raw Material Price Index?
Raw Material Price Index released by the Statistics Canada measures the prices of key raw materials paid by Canadian manufacturers. The RMPI is an early indicator to measure inflation and changes in material prices. A high reading is seen as positive or bullish for the CAD, while a low reading is seen as negative or bearish.
